Prioritizing Food Safety

Adhering to strict food safety regulations is paramount in the ice cream restaurant industry. Employing certified food handlers, implementing rigorous food storage and handling protocols, and regularly conducting hygiene audits are essential steps to ensure customer safety and avoid potential foodborne illness outbreaks. Establishing a culture of food safety within the organization is crucial, as it not only protects consumers but also safeguards the reputation of the business.

Increasing Revenue and ROI

To drive revenue growth and enhance return on investment, ice cream restaurants should focus on several strategies. Firstly, offering unique and innovative flavors that cater to customer preferences can help differentiate the business from competitors. Creating an inviting atmosphere, leveraging social media platforms for marketing, and engaging in community events can attract a loyal customer base. Lastly, introducing strategic partnerships with local suppliers or other complementary businesses can enhance costefficiency and provide unique crosspromotional opportunities.
